- What is ePlus's stock-based comp?
- ePlus (PLUS) reported stock-based comp of $2.21M in Q1 2026.
- How has ePlus's stock-based comp changed year-over-year?
- ePlus's stock-based comp decreased by 4.6% year-over-year, from $2.32M to $2.21M.
- What is the long-term trend for ePlus's stock-based comp?
- Over 4 years (2022 to 2026), ePlus's stock-based comp has grown at a 14.4%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$7.09M to $12.13M.
